Choosing the best sous vide container involves more than just capacity. It’s important to consider how the lid design affects water evaporation and ease of access, especially for long cooks. Material safety and durability are key, particularly if you’ll be using the container frequently. Compatibility with your sous vide device can prevent frustrating mismatches and ensure a tight seal. Accessories like racks and insulators can improve your cooking experience but should be selected based on your specific needs and budget. Lastly, think about storage space and whether a collapsible lid or compact design will fit into your kitchen routine.Capacity and Size
Capacity determines how much food you can cook at once, which is vital if you cook for family or guests. Most 12-quart containers strike a good balance for typical home use, offering enough space without being cumbersome. Larger or smaller sizes might suit specific needs, but keep in mind that bigger containers require more water and space. Consider your cooking volume and storage capabilities before choosing a size. The right capacity ensures you get the most out of your sous vide setup without unnecessary hassle.
Lid Design and Water Conservation
Lid design has a significant impact on water evaporation and ease of use. Collapsible hinged lids are popular because they reduce water loss during long cooks and save storage space. Some lids are made from BPA-free plastic, which is safer and easier to clean. Avoid lids that don’t seal well or are difficult to handle, as this can lead to evaporation and temperature fluctuations. Think about how often you’ll cook sous vide and whether a space-saving, easy-to-use lid fits your routine.
Material Safety and Durability
The material of your container should be food-safe and durable enough to withstand frequent use. BPA-free plastics are common and safe for food contact, but stainless steel options offer superior longevity and resistance to staining or cracking. Some containers include insulation sleeves for temperature stability, which can be a worthwhile investment if you cook for long periods. Consider how easy the material is to clean and whether it resists warping or damage over time.

Can I use any container for sous vide cooking?
Not all containers are suitable for sous vide because they must withstand prolonged exposure to water and temperature fluctuations. Food-safe, BPA-free plastics or stainless steel are the best choices. Compatibility with your sous vide device is also critical to prevent leaks or poor water circulation. Avoid using thin or cheaply made containers, as they can warp or crack over time, affecting your cooking results. Selecting a container designed specifically for sous vide helps ensure safety and consistent performance.
Is a collapsible lid worth it for a sous vide container?
Yes, a collapsible lid offers several advantages, including reducing water evaporation during long cooks and saving storage space. These lids are typically made from flexible silicone or plastic, making them easy to fold or remove. They also tend to be more convenient than rigid lids, especially if you need quick access or want to store the container when not in use. However, ensure the lid seals well to prevent water loss, which is crucial for maintaining temperature and cooking quality.
How do I choose the right size of sous vide container?
The size depends on how much food you typically cook at once. For most home cooks, a 12-quart container offers a versatile balance, accommodating meals for a family or batch cooking. Smaller sizes are suitable for singles or small portions, while larger containers are ideal for bigger gatherings but require more space and water. Consider your storage options and the capacity of your sous vide device to ensure the container fits well and performs efficiently.
Are accessories like racks necessary for sous vide cooking?
Accessories such as racks, dividers, and insulators are not strictly necessary but can significantly enhance your experience. Racks help keep food submerged and organized, while insulators improve temperature stability during long cooks. Dividers allow cooking multiple items separately within the same bag or container. Assess your typical cooking style—if you often prepare multiple dishes at once, investing in quality accessories can save time and improve results.
What should I consider if I want a durable sous vide container?
Durability depends on the material and construction quality. Stainless steel and high-grade BPA-free plastics tend to last longer and resist warping or cracking. Look for containers with reinforced edges or sturdy lids that won’t easily break or deform. Also, consider the container’s resistance to staining and ease of cleaning. A well-made, durable container ensures consistent performance over many cooking sessions, providing peace of mind and better value over time.
